As a child I used to lay in the grass staring at clouds to try and find recognizable shapes such as faces and animals etc. It was an enjoyable game that I and my friends played after school.
These days I use the same visualization technique to find appealing abstract shapes and designs in Nature. One place where it is easy to find these shapes and patterns are the rugged cliffs along the coast where weather and waves have combined to expose the patterns that would normally be hidden deep within the core of the rocks.
Next time you are at the seaside try looking for patterns, texture and contrasting colours in the rocks, sand and surroundings. Look for formations that you find appealing they do not need to represent anything in particular and may be quite abstract. This visual exercise helps to heighten your perception of the surroundings and also develops and stimulates your creativity. It could be a made into a fun game where the family joins in and everyone reaps the benefits.
